It has been calculated that you need to have at least 10lb per square yard just to maintain the organic content material of a soil, and certainly more to boost it. But as farmers are finding across the understanding Western world, replacing organic matter with artificial fertilisers, pesticides and fungicides benefits in a sudden surge of productivity at the expense of long-term harm to the soil. The complicated organic balance is thrown and the soil can turn out to be lifeless, acting as hardly much more than an inert developing medium like vermiculite. Most of the vast diversity of micro-organisms are killed. This implies that the soil loses its capability to recycle organic matter and release the nutrients from it. Some old building materials do not encapsulate the asbestos fibers as nicely as others. One particular such material is vermiculite insulation. This loose insulation, often in your attic, looks like little rocks or bits of mica. A lot of this insulation came from a mine in Libby Montana and the vermiculite was contaminated with asbestos. This material can aerosolize simply, exposing workers or occupants, and tests to verify the presence of asbestos in vermiculite have established unreliable. It really is ideal to assume this solution consists of asbestos and proceed with caution.
